IUSG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review

459 of the 5,745 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ares Core S&P US Growth ETF (IUSG)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$8.12B — up 9.5% from $7.41B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 51 funds opened new IUSG positions and 19 closed out — a net gain of 32 holders — while 154 added to existing stakes and 140 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Bank of America, adding an estimated $169M. The largest seller was Balentine LLC, cutting an estimated $125M.
